Can we create a flat data file in R3 system & then upload this file in XI system, if so then can you please give me the details.

For sending R3 data to XI the best posible way is using proxy/IDOC or RFC,but if u need to send a file to XI then u have to configure the file adapters and pick up the file from R3 application directory.

You can create file from ABAP program easily if thats the requirement. You can pick the file from R/3 system using FTP on file adapter. If its a cluster environment NFS can also work
Moreover
upload this file in XI system
Pi will bring the file from R/3 and generate output. Its not intended to store the data.

You can load a file in specific path ( which can be viewed by using AL11 transaction) by means of simple report. Then mention the path where the file got downloaded in File adapter (NFS).
